Beat the Heat:

Tips for a Cool Celebration:While the warmth of summer adds to the charm of a wedding, it's essential to take measures to ensure the comfort of guests and the bridal party alike. Here are some tips to beat the heat and keep the celebration cool:

  1. Opt for lightweight fabrics: Choose breathable fabrics like cotton or linen for wedding attire to stay cool and comfortable throughout the festivities.
  2. Provide shade and hydration: Arrange for shaded areas and hydration stations to keep guests refreshed and hydrated, especially during outdoor ceremonies.
  3. Timing is key: Schedule outdoor ceremonies during the cooler hours of the day, such as early morning or late afternoon, to avoid the scorching midday sun.
  4. Embrace summer flavors: Incorporate seasonal fruits and refreshing beverages into your menu to tantalize taste buds and keep guests cool.
  5. Stay prepared: Have backup plans in place in case of unexpected weather changes, such as providing umbrellas or moving the festivities indoors if needed.
